
Jio has recently dropped a new Rs 198 plan for the users. This one is being hailed as the cheapest unlimited 5G plan by the network service provider. The plan comes with 14 Days validity and offers 2GB of 4G data, unlimited calling, and 100 SMS per day. And that’s not it, other plan benefits include a subscription to JioCloud, JioCinema, and JioTV. This could be dubbed the most affordable plan by Jio after the Rs 349 plan that offers 2GB data per day, unlimited 5G internet access, 100 SMS per day, and 28 days validity.
The Rs 198 unlimited 5G plan by Jio has almost similar benefits as the monthly plan except for the half validity. Now, if you recharge with the Rs 198 5G plan, it will cost you Rs 396. That is around Rs 47 more than the monthly plan plus the pain to recharge your phone every 14 days. Moreover, platforms like PhonePe, Paytm, and Google Pay, also charge a convenience fee between Re 1 to 3. So, users are suggested to go for the monthly plan for better pricing. However, if you are looking for an emergency plan, then the 198 plan could be better.
With the launch of the latest Rs 198 plan with unlimited 5G internet access, Jio has posed a competition alert in front of Airtel. The most affordable Airtel plan in the market right now is available for Rs 379 offering 30 days validity, 2GB 4G data per day, and unlimited 5G data access. While we agree that the monthly plan or Airtel is priced a little higher than the monthly Jio plan, the former also offers two days extra validity as compared to the latter. Apart from that, users can also go for data add-ons on both networks to get access to 5G data.
